云服务器和轻量应用区别是什么,云服务器与轻量应用的核心差异解析,架构、场景与成本控制的深度对比
- 综合资讯
- 2025-05-12 18:31:05
- 2

云服务器与轻量应用的核心差异在于资源分配模式与适用场景,云服务器提供独立虚拟化计算单元,支持定制化操作系统和专用硬件资源,适用于高并发、大数据处理等需要强算力的场景,架...
云服务器与轻量应用的核心差异在于资源分配模式与适用场景,云服务器提供独立虚拟化计算单元,支持定制化操作系统和专用硬件资源,适用于高并发、大数据处理等需要强算力的场景,架构上采用虚拟机或裸金属部署,具备弹性扩展能力但管理复杂度高,轻量应用依托容器化架构(如Kubernetes),共享底层资源池,通过微服务实现快速部署,更适合低流量、短周期或可变负载场景,具有即开即用特性,成本控制方面,云服务器按需计费但长期闲置成本较高,轻量应用采用分钟级计费且支持自动休眠,更适合资源利用率低的场景,两者在性能需求、运维复杂度及成本敏感度上形成互补关系。
(全文约2380字)
图片来源于网络,如有侵权联系删除
基础概念与定义边界 1.1 云服务器的技术特征 云服务器(Cloud Server)作为云计算的基础设施层服务,本质是通过虚拟化技术将物理服务器资源池化,为用户提供可弹性伸缩的计算单元,其核心特征体现在:
- 资源池化架构:采用分布式存储集群与多核处理器资源池,支持分钟级扩容
- 虚拟化隔离:基于KVM/Xen等虚拟化平台实现操作系统级隔离,单实例配置可达128核/2TB内存
- 弹性调度机制:通过SLA(服务等级协议)保障95%以上可用性,自动故障转移延迟<30秒 典型应用场景包括:大型游戏服务器集群、实时数据可视化平台、高并发电商秒杀系统等
2 轻量应用的实现范式 轻量应用(Lightweight Application)属于paas(平台即服务)层产品,通过容器化与微服务架构实现应用交付:
- 容器化部署:基于Docker/Kubernetes构建的镜像文件(平均体积<500MB),启动时间<3秒
- 微服务拆分:业务功能解耦为独立服务(如支付、日志、缓存),单服务故障不影响整体系统
- 无服务器架构:Serverless模式下的函数计算(如AWS Lambda),按执行时间计费 典型案例包括:企业级CRM系统、SaaS营销工具、物联网数据采集平台等
架构层面的根本差异 2.1 资源分配模型对比 | 维度 | 云服务器 | 轻量应用 | |-------------|--------------------------|--------------------------| | 资源单位 | 整合型物理资源包(vCPU+内存+存储) | 按函数/服务粒度分配 | | 扩缩容粒度 | 按实例级(16核/8GB起) | 按秒级(单函数实例) | | 存储特性 | 持久化磁盘(SSD/ HDD) | 临时存储(内存缓存为主) | | 网络拓扑 | BGP多线负载均衡 | 服务网格(Istio/SkyWalking)|
2 运维复杂度分析 云服务器需要承担完整的运维责任链:
- 操作系统级维护:补丁更新、安全加固、内核调优
- 硬件监控:SMART检测、RAID健康状态
- 容灾方案:跨可用区数据同步(RPO<1min) 而轻量应用通过平台抽象实现:
- 自动化扩缩容:基于Prometheus+Grafana的智能调度
- 灾备即服务:跨区域多活部署(AWS Cross-Region Replication)
- 持续集成:CI/CD流水线(Jenkins/GitLab CI)
典型应用场景对比 3.1 电商行业实践
- 云服务器方案:双11期间部署200台ECS实例,配合SLB实现万级QPS
- 轻量应用方案:采用Knative+OpenFaaS构建秒杀系统,动态扩容至5000函数实例 性能差异:相同预算下,轻量应用可支持3倍并发量,但事务一致性需额外保障
2 医疗影像系统
- 云服务器:GPU实例运行3D影像重建(NVIDIA A100×8)
- 轻量应用:Python函数处理DICOM文件(AWS Lambda+S3触发) 成本对比:单次分析云服务器成本$0.8,轻量应用$0.05(假设1000次调用)
3 工业物联网
- 云服务器:边缘节点部署(Ubuntu Core+OPC UA)
- 轻量应用:LoRaWAN数据处理(Go语言服务+Kafka) 架构优势:轻量应用实现98%设备在线率,TTL(生存时间)优化至5分钟
成本控制策略 4.1 阶段性成本模型
- 初始化阶段(<1年):
- 云服务器:固定成本占比65%(年支出$12万)
- 轻量应用:可变成本占比80%(年支出$8万)
- 成熟阶段(>3年):
- 云服务器:运维成本年增15%(硬件折旧)
- 轻量应用:边际成本趋近于零(函数计费$0.000016/次)
2 成本优化案例 某跨境电商通过混合部署实现:
- 日常运营:使用轻量应用处理订单(日均100万笔)
- 大促期间:启动云服务器集群(突发流量峰值10倍)
- 实施效果:年度成本降低42%,SLA从99.9%提升至99.99%
安全与合规维度 5.1 隔离机制对比 云服务器采用硬件隔离(Hypervisor层)+虚拟网络隔离(VPC),单实例DDoS防护峰值达50Gbps 轻量应用依赖服务网格(mTLS双向认证)+WAF防护,实现API级访问控制,但网络层防护较弱
图片来源于网络,如有侵权联系删除
2 合规性要求
- GDPR场景:云服务器需满足数据本地化存储(如AWS China)
- 轻量应用:通过KMS加密+审计日志满足等保2.0三级要求 典型案例:某金融机构将核心交易系统部署在私有云服务器,外围服务通过轻量应用实现合规审计
技术演进趋势 6.1 云原生融合趋势 Kubernetes 1.27引入Serverless集群(Kubeless)支持,实现云服务器与轻量应用的架构融合 成本测算:混合部署使资源利用率提升37%,但运维复杂度增加2.3倍
2 边缘计算影响 5G网络普及推动边缘节点轻量化,典型架构:
- 云服务器:中心数据处理(AWS Wavelength)
- 轻量应用:边缘推理服务(AWS Greengrass) 实测数据:时延从200ms降至8ms,但需额外投入边缘节点硬件($5/节点/月)
决策树模型
- 业务连续性需求(>99.99% SLA)→云服务器
- 灵活扩展需求(月活波动±300%)→轻量应用
- 数据敏感度(PCI DSS合规)→混合架构
- 初始预算(<10万/年)→轻量应用
- 技术团队能力(<5人运维)→云服务器+自动化运维
典型失败案例
- 某视频平台过度依赖轻量应用,导致直播卡顿(延迟>5秒) 根本原因:未规划持久化存储,突发流量触发存储雪崩
- 电商企业误用云服务器应对流量峰值,产生$23万/月闲置成本 优化方案:采用云服务器+自动伸缩组+轻量应用缓存层
未来技术展望
- 智能运维融合:AIOps实现云服务器与轻量应用的统一监控(如Azure Monitor)
- 资源动态编排:基于Service Mesh的跨层资源调度(Istio+OpenYurt)
- 绿色计算演进:轻量应用实现PUE<1.1,云服务器通过液冷技术降低30%能耗
云服务器与轻量应用并非替代关系,而是形成互补的云服务生态,企业应根据业务特性构建"核心系统云服务器化+外围服务轻量化"的混合架构,同时关注Kubernetes 1.28+ Serverless的融合趋势,建议每季度进行TCO(总拥有成本)审计,结合AIOps工具实现资源利用率优化,最终达成成本、性能、安全的三维平衡。
(注:文中数据基于2023年Q3公开财报及Gartner行业报告,部分案例经脱敏处理)
本文链接:https://zhitaoyun.cn/2237122.html
发表评论